Cops heighten Chinese New Year security

Adelyn Landiza - The Freeman

CEBU, Philippines — The Police Regional Office (PRO)-7 will be intensifying security measures for the celebration of the Chinese New Year, as well as still implement anti-crime operations.

Police Lieutenant Colonel Gerard Ace Pelare, spokesperson for PRO-7, said they have instructed all anti-crime units to continue with their operations while they also heighten security for the Chinese New Year.

Anti-crime operations include those on illegal drugs, illegal gambling, operations against wanted persons, among others.

“Manakop ang atong kapulisan while nagbantay ta aron ma-make sure nato nga malinawon ang pag-celebrate sa Chinese New Year,” stated Pelare.

Police Brigadier General Anthony Aberin, regional director of PRO-7, has also given instructions to the provincial director and city director to intensify security measures in identified areas where a crowd would converge, Pelare said.
